PoTRE: Test-Time Reasoning inspired by Cognitive Heterogeneity

30-second summary

Researchers introduce PoTRE, a framework that uses four specialized agents to improve LLM performance on complex, long-horizon reasoning tasks.

Full story

Current Large Language Models often fail at complex reasoning because they rely on single-stream prompting, which lacks the ability to plan long-term or correct errors iteratively. This limitation becomes particularly evident when models face novel abstractions or strict domain constraints.

To address this, the PoTRE (Poly-Topological Reasoning Ensembles) framework decouples the inference process into four distinct functional agents. These include an Adversarial Refinement Agent for error correction, a Hierarchical Strategic Planning Agent for long-term goals, a Spectrum Search Agent, and a Direct Chain Agent.

By utilizing a Task-Adaptive Aggregation method, the framework allows the model to navigate complex problem spaces more effectively than standard prompting methods. This approach mimics cognitive heterogeneity to ensure more robust and accurate outputs during test-time reasoning.

Glossary
Test-Time Reasoning
The process of performing additional computation or iterative steps during the inference phase to improve model accuracy.
Cognitive Heterogeneity
The use of diverse, specialized processes or agents to mimic different aspects of human thought patterns.
